Corbett are set to pay out over a £1m if Wales win Euro 2016

A Welsh betting firm based in Deeside could payout over £1m to punters who backed the Welsh football team at odds of 100/1 to win Euro 2016 before the team kicked a ball in France. Banner

Corbett Sports took a flurry of bets on Chris Coleman’s men during May.

Punters backed Gareth Bale and his team mates at odds up to100/1, and any further progress for the semi finalists in Euro 2016 could result in a £1m payout for the family owned betting firm.

Punters have been seeking a number of outsider bets since Leicester City shocked the sporting world by winning the Premier League title in May.

Wales, led by Gareth Bale, were seen by many as a fanciful outside bet before the tournament started but are now just 180 minutes away from winning the tournament and yet again upsetting the odds in football twice in one year.

Michael Corbett, managing director at Corbett Sports, said: “As a Welsh betting firm we are completely torn – we desperately want to see Wales continue this magnificent adventure – but we face a huge payout of over £1m pounds if the boys in red win Euro 2016.

“We thought we had seen it all with Leicester City this year – but a Wales win would be great for the heart, but terrible for our betting shops!”
